Intel Core 5 210H

Intel Core 5 210H

英特尔酷睿 5 210H 是 Raptor Lake-H 系列(Alder Lake 架构)笔记本电脑的中端移动 CPU。它于 2024 年底发布,提供 6 个高性能核心中的 4 个(P 核心,Golden Cove 架构)和 8 个高效核心中的 4 个(E 核心,Gracemont 架构)。P 核心支持超线程技术,与 E 核心结合可产生 12 个处理线程。高性能集群的时钟频率范围为 2.2 至 4.8 GHz(单核提升),高效集群的时钟频率范围为 1.6 至 3.6 GHz。E 核心的性能应与旧版 Skylake 核心相近(类似于 酷睿 i7-6700HQ).所有内核均可访问 12 MB L3 高速缓存。

与旧版 酷睿 i5-13420H相比,酷睿 5 210H 的时钟速度略有提高(例如,提升内核速度 + 200 MHz)。

性能

得益于更高的时钟速度,酷睿 5 210H 可以超越老款 酷睿 i5-13420H尤其是在单线程工作负载中。

特性

集成内存控制器支持各种内存类型,最高可达 DDR5-5200(高于 i5-12500H 的 DDR5-4800)。线程指令(硬件)可帮助操作系统决定在性能或高效内核上使用哪个线程,以获得最佳性能。对于人工智能任务,CPU 还集成了 GNA 3.0 和 DL Boost(通过 AVX2)。第 8 版的 Quick Sync 与 Rocket Lake CPU 相同,支持 MPEG-2、AVC、VC-1 解码、JPEG、VP8 解码、VP9、HEVC 和 AV1 硬件解码。CPU 现在支持用于 GPU 的 PCIe 5.0 x8 和用于 SSD 的两个 PCIe 4.0 x4。

集成图形适配器基于 Xe 架构,可提供 96 个 EU(执行单元)中的 48 个。

CPU 的基本额定功率为 45 瓦(PL2 为 115 瓦),但大多数笔记本电脑的 PL1 约为 60 瓦。SoC 采用英特尔改进的 10 纳米工艺制造,即英特尔 7。

Clock Rate1600 - 4800 MHz
Level 1 Cache704 KB
Level 2 Cache8 MB
Level 3 Cache12 MB
Number of Cores / Threads8 / 12
4 x 4.8 GHz Intel Raptor Cove P-Core
4 x 3.6 GHz Intel Gracemont E-Core
Power Consumption (TDP = Thermal Design Power)45 Watt
Manufacturing Technology10 nm
Max. Temperature100 °C
SocketBGA1744
FeaturesThread Director
GPUIntel UHD Graphics Xe G4 48EUs ( - 1400 MHz)
64 Bit64 Bit support
Architecturex86
Announcement Date12/18/2024
